Premier Website Development Company in Hyderabad

                                Premier Website Development Company in Hyderabad

The Ultimate Guide to Website Development: Building Your Digital Presence


Introduction

In today’s digital age, a well-designed website is more than just an online presence; it is the heart of your business's digital identity. Whether you're a small startup or a large enterprise, having a website is crucial for connecting with your audience, driving engagement, and achieving business goals. This article explores the essentials of website development, its key stages, technologies involved, and why investing in a high-quality website is a strategic decision for success.

What is Website Development?

Website development refers to the process of creating, building, and maintaining websites. It involves everything from coding and programming to designing the layout, integrating functionality, and ensuring the website is user-friendly and responsive across devices. Website development covers two main areas:

  1. Front-End Development (Client-Side):

    • This refers to the visual part of the website that users interact with. Front-end developers use languages like HTML, CSS, and JavaScript to create the layout, design, and interactivity.



  2. Back-End Development (Server-Side):

    • The back-end refers to the server-side logic, databases, and applications that power the website. Back-end developers use languages like Python, PHP, Ruby, and frameworks like Django and Node.js to ensure that the website functions smoothly behind the scenes.




Key Stages of Website Development

  1. Planning and Strategy:

    • Before diving into the development process, a clear strategy is essential. This includes understanding the goals of the website, identifying the target audience, conducting competitor analysis, and deciding on the website’s structure, features, and content.



  2. Design:

    • The design phase involves creating wireframes and mockups that outline the visual elements of the website. This includes defining the layout, color scheme, typography, and overall user experience (UX) design. Designers aim to make the website aesthetically pleasing while ensuring it’s intuitive and easy to navigate.



  3. Development:

    • Once the design is finalized, developers begin coding the website. Front-end developers focus on translating the design into interactive web pages using HTML, CSS, and JavaScript, while back-end developers set up databases, APIs, and server-side logic to manage the website’s content and functionality.



  4. Content Creation:

    • Engaging content is crucial for attracting visitors and improving search engine rankings. This includes writing copy for web pages, creating multimedia elements like images and videos, and ensuring that content is optimized for search engines (SEO).



  5. Testing:

    • Before launching, the website must undergo rigorous testing to ensure it works smoothly across different browsers, devices, and screen sizes. Developers test the website’s performance, usability, and functionality, fixing any bugs or issues that arise.



  6. Launch and Deployment:

    • Once the website is tested and fully functional, it’s ready to go live. The website is deployed to a hosting platform, and the domain name is configured. Post-launch, ongoing monitoring and updates are required to ensure everything continues running smoothly.



  7. Maintenance and Updates:

    • Website development doesn't end at launch. Regular maintenance, including software updates, content updates, security patches, and performance monitoring, is essential to keep the website secure, up-to-date, and fully functional.




Technologies Used in Website Development

  • HTML (Hypertext Markup Language):

    • The backbone of any website, HTML is used to structure content, define page elements like headings, paragraphs, images, and links.



  • CSS (Cascading Style Sheets):

    • CSS is responsible for the visual styling of a website. It controls the layout, color schemes, fonts, and responsiveness, ensuring that the website looks good on various devices.



  • JavaScript:

    • JavaScript is used to add interactivity and dynamic content to web pages. From form validation to interactive maps and animations, JavaScript enhances the user experience.



  • Content Management Systems (CMS):

    • For websites that require regular content updates, CMS platforms like WordPress, Joomla, and Drupal allow users to easily manage and publish content without needing advanced technical skills.



  • Back-End Technologies:

    • Popular back-end technologies include:

      • PHP (used by WordPress and many other CMSs)

      • Python/Django (known for scalability and security)

      • Ruby on Rails (used for rapid development)

      • Node.js (ideal for scalable, real-time applications)

      • Databases: MySQL, MongoDB, and PostgreSQL are commonly used to store website data.





  • Frameworks and Libraries:

    • Front-end frameworks like React.js, Angular, and Vue.js help streamline development by providing reusable components and templates.



  • Responsive Design:

    • Websites must be responsive to ensure they work seamlessly across desktops, tablets, and mobile devices. This is often achieved using CSS frameworks like Bootstrap or Foundation.




The Importance of Website Development for Businesses

  1. First Impressions Matter:

    • A website is often the first point of contact for potential customers. A professionally designed, well-structured website conveys credibility and trustworthiness, which can make or break your online reputation.



  2. 24/7 Availability:

    • A website provides round-the-clock access to your business. Potential customers can find information, browse products, and contact you at any time, improving customer satisfaction and engagement.



  3. Global Reach:

    • With a website, businesses can expand their reach beyond their local markets. A well-optimized website can attract customers from across the globe, opening up new revenue opportunities.



  4. Cost-Effective Marketing:

    • Compared to traditional advertising, a website is a cost-effective marketing tool. Through search engine optimization (SEO), businesses can increase their visibility, attract organic traffic, and generate leads without spending heavily on paid ads.



  5. Improved Customer Service:

    • Websites can feature FAQs, chatbots, contact forms, and other interactive elements that enhance customer service and provide immediate solutions to common inquiries.



  6. Data-Driven Insights:

    • Tools like Google Analytics enable businesses to track website traffic, user behavior, and conversion rates. These insights help in making informed decisions about improving the website and optimizing marketing strategies.




Current Trends in Website Development

  1. Mobile-First Design:

    • As mobile traffic continues to grow, designing websites with a mobile-first approach is essential. Websites are optimized for smaller screens first and then scaled up for larger devices.



  2. Progressive Web Apps (PWAs):

    • PWAs combine the functionality of a mobile app with the accessibility of a website. They offer offline capabilities, fast loading times, and push notifications, enhancing the user experience.



  3. Voice Search Optimization:

    • With the rise of virtual assistants like Alexa and Siri, optimizing websites for voice search is becoming increasingly important. This involves using conversational keywords and providing clear, concise answers to user queries.



  4. AI and Chatbots:

    • AI-powered chatbots provide real-time customer support, improving user engagement and helping businesses operate more efficiently.



  5. Motion UI:

    • Using animations, transitions, and interactive elements can make a website more engaging. Motion UI enhances the user experience by adding visually appealing elements that guide user interactions.




Conclusion

Website development is a crucial investment for any business looking to thrive in the digital world. A well-built website serves as a powerful marketing tool, a 24/7 storefront, and a platform to connect with customers across the globe. By combining modern design principles, cutting-edge technologies, and user-centric features, businesses can create websites that not only look great but also deliver exceptional value to users.

Whether you're building your first website or revamping an existing one, partnering with experienced web developers can ensure your website aligns with your business goals, offers a seamless user experience, and stays ahead of industry trends. In the ever-evolving digital landscape, a strong web presence is key to driving growth and achieving long-term success.

Get in touch (click Here)

Leave a Reply

Your email address will not be published. Required fields are marked *